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Most of the time, metal finishing is necessary for an attractive appearance as well as clean-room situations. It's among the most accepted treatments due to its use in intensifying the natural beauty of the items, for instance, motor bike parts, kitchenware or vehicle parts. Also, many clean-rooms desire a shiny finish so to reduce the permeability of the components which might cause dirt to gather and contaminate. An excellent example of this practice might be in a vacuum chamber.

There exist various means to finish metals, and let us take a look at the various steps involved. Metals can be burnished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with special buffing machines. A particular finishing compound or paste is frequently utilised, which might consist of tripoli, dolomite, limestone, chalk,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, comparatively high viscosity, and hardness is just about the time intensive. Opposite of that scenario, items produced from non-ferrous metal are more receptive to polishing, mainly because these call for the lowest amount of procedures.

Finishing buffs daubed with paste are seriously impacted by specific loads on the pad. The strength of the pressure on the surface could be amplified to a precise range, however exceeding the optimum level of force not merely cuts down on the quality of the procedure, but additionally degrades efficiency, could result in wear to the part, plus there is moreover an evident heating of the material being worked on, being a result of friction. When polishing thinner objects, it is higher heat (and the resulting flexibility of the metal) which can cause parts to warp, flex, or bend. In most cases, it requires a knowledgeable technician to think about all these points to equally not cause harm to the part and to give good results successfully. To help you radically boost the quality of the resultant surface area, the buffing procedure really should be completed with significantly less aggression and not a large amount of pressure so as to in time produce a surface that is free of scratches or fine lines left behind by the finishing process, therefore ar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
